The Role
Once trained on internal systems and procedures, you will play an integral role in supporting the radio hire and workshop function, ensuring equipment is prepared, tested, deployed, and returned efficiently. The role requires a proactive and reliable individual who can work with minimal supervision and adapt to changing priorities. Some weekend and out-of-hours work may be required.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age day-to-day stores and hire support activities, including checking in returned hire equipment and booking out hires using an internal system
- Clean, test, label, and prepare two-way radio equipment to operational standards
- Support radio configuration and equipment preparation for deployments
- Assist with onsite de-installations alongside company drivers and engineers
- Load and unload company vehicles, ensuring safe manual handling of equipment
- Prepare equipment for deployment and ensure quality control checks are completed
- Support out-of-hours call requirements when needed
- Maintain accurate records and a clean, safe, and organised workshop environment
